James discovers the truth.
He walked downstairs and snatched the remote. Before pressing any buttons, the television was on. That screen that makes a ccchhhhhh sound and white and grey colours swirling around showed up. He flicked through the channels, but it was all the same, that horrible sound. The signal wasn’t working or whatever, but as it was night he couldn’t be bothered fixing it. He turned the TV off, and turned around and walked in the direction of his bedroom.
About 3 metres away from the TV, that screen came on. James turned around, staring at the TV. “It did not just turn on” he thought. James was just walking away from it and it suddenly turned on. He picked up the remote and turned it off again. Holding the remote, confused, two seconds later that annoying sound came on. What the hell is going on?
James ripped the TV plug from the wall. The sound turned off, just as it should have. But then it turned back on, intimidating him. An unplugged TV, turned off, is still on! It was mind-boggling. James was now very aware that the house is now not normal. He also realised that this was a cheap TV, and if it won’t be quiet then he’d need to break it so it couldn’t work.
He grabbed a screwdriver from the kitchen draw. The TV was still making these unaccountable sounds. He walked towards the TV, screwdriver in hand. He unscrewed the screws from the sides of the TV, opening the inside of the TV. Not having much knowledge on how televisions function, he randomly pulled apart wires until the sound stopped. When it did stop, it didn’t come back on.
James went back to sleep. Ben and James were the only ones aware that this house was haunted, as much as it defied James’s beliefs.
